A lot of important information is missing in your post, for example:

a) Was the table analyzed recently? Is the table vacuumed regularly?
b) How large are the tables? (Number of tuples and pages. SELECT
reltuples, relpages FROM pg_class WHERE relname LIKE 'event%')
c) What values are used for the important config options (work_mem is
important here)
d) What is the basic hw config (disk drives, etc.)
e) Are there any indexes on the tables? Try to create index on columns
used in the "order by" clause.
f) What is the exact query you're optimizing? Run it with EXPLAIN ANALYZE
and post the output here.

> Hi all,
>
> I'm a newbie to Postgres so please bear with me. I have a schema that
> uses inherited tables. I need the queries on my 'event' table to always
> be in descending order of the primary key, i.e. scan the index backwards
> (for obvious performance reasons). Somehow the ORDER BY doesn't seem to
> be propagated to the inherited tables (event_a), hence no backward index
> scan.
>
> Here's an example query:
> select * from event where timestamp < 1234567890 order by timestamp
> desc;
>
> I'm using version 8.1.3.
>
> I haven't found any relevant information in the docs or the mailing
> lists. Is this a known bug? Is there a workaround?
>
> Thanks in advance.
> Luke
